Baylor University has settled a years-long federal lawsuit brought by 15 women who alleged they were sexually assaulted at the nation's biggest Baptist school, ending the largest case brought in a wide-ranging scandal that led to the ouster of the university president and its football coach, and tainted the school's reputation.

    Baylor University is a private Baptist Christian research university in Waco, Texas. Baylor was chartered in 1845 by the last Congress of the Republic of Texas. Baylor is the oldest continuously operating university in Texas and one of the first educational institutions west of the Mississippi River in the United States.

    Baylor is a highly rated private, Christian university located in Waco, Texas. It is a large institution with an enrollment of 14,878 undergraduate students. Admissions is fairly competitive as the Baylor acceptance rate is 57%. Popular majors include Nursing, Biology, and Communications.
